That\u2019s why there are veterinary professionals practicing in nearly every country around the globe. But access to high-quality, affordable veterinary care is far from universal \u2014 in many nations, particularly developing nations, access to veterinarians is inconsistent, and affordability is a concern all over the world. To confidently address these issues, veterinary professionals must be able to think globally.<\/p>\n<p>That\u2019s why Purdue University\u2019s College of Veterinary Medicine is encouraging students in its\u00a0Veterinary Technology Distance Learning Program\u00a0(VTDL) to pursue study abroad opportunities. According to Addison Sheldon, director of global engagement for the college, giving online students the opportunity to utilize their skills abroad helps them develop a global consciousness that can make them more effective practitioners.<\/p>\n<p>\u201cStudy abroad enriches our online curriculum by bringing classroom concepts to life in a global, real-world context,\u201d said Sheldon. \u201cIn addition to learning about diverse veterinary practices, they\u2019re living them. This immersive learning deepens their understanding of animal health, broadens their clinical perspective and develops critical thinking skills.\u201d<\/p>\n<p>The Veterinary Technology Distance Learning (VTDL) program offers students the option to study abroad in Guatemala, Japan and Zimbabwe by partnering with local universities and organizations. In Guatemala, students partner with ARCAS, a wildlife medicine and rehabilitation nonprofit. In Japan, students learn about small and large animal medicine at\u00a0Rakuno Gakuen University.
